ForumsAddict 11-26-2002, 06:29 PM the title says it all...Can resellers using Ensim 3.1 oversell their alloted space and bandwidth...? vito 11-26-2002, 06:34 PM Directly from Ensim"s Knowledgebase: Description: Is the disk quota assigned to a domain or user (real or virtual)? Can I over-subscribe my disk? Solution: WEBppliance for Linux will allow you to over allocate quota. You can assign 30GB quota on a 20 GB drive. This way you can over-sell the resources. Remember that 20% of the people will use 80% of the resources. Be sure to check for free disk space if you encounter any unusual error messages Vito ForumsAddict 11-26-2002, 06:36 PM Thanks Vito :) UmBillyCord 11-26-2002, 07:32 PM Originally posted by ForumsAddict the title says it all...Can resellers using Ensim 3.1 oversell their alloted space and bandwidth...? No. It is a hard limit on POPs, Space and BW, and # of domains. That KB entry is regarding Appliance Admin when you add a virtual site. vito 11-26-2002, 07:38 PM :blush: :blush: Sorry about that.
